Finance Review Summary — Corvane Product Line Pricing

Prepared for sales leads.

Our review of the Corvane line shows current list prices sit roughly 8% below comparable offerings, while gross margin has slipped to 31% due to component cost inflation. We recommend a staged increase: 4% at the next catalog refresh, with a further 3% contingent on renewal rates holding. Discount authority should be tightened to 10% without director approval. Volume customers will receive advance notice. The rationale tied to our broader plans is noted below.

board note of tahog-yagef: Headcount on the Ralael team goes from 9 to 80 by the end of April. Gross margin on Ralael came in at 15 percent against a plan of 5 percent.

## Tuning

The receipt mailer (Almsgate) batches donation receipts and sends through the Thornquay relay. On-call: if the queue backs up, resist the urge to crank batch size — the relay rate-limits per connection, and bigger batches just mean bigger retries. Scale worker count first, then shorten the flush interval. Dedupe window must stay longer than the retry horizon or donors get duplicate receipts, which generates tickets. All knobs live in one place and are read at worker start. Current production values follow.

tuning table, kajop-yafof:
QUOTAS = {
    "wenath": 10,
    "ulaael": 5,
}

# Fleet fuel-usage report client.
#
# Pulls daily burn-rate figures from the Tankline internal API for
# every vehicle in the Marlow depot fleet. Aggregates by route and
# emits the weekly CSV consumed by dispatch. Retries are capped at
# three; Tankline rate-limits at 50 req/min, so keep the page size
# at 200. Rotate credentials quarterly per ops policy. The client
# authenticates with the internal Tankline key that follows.

app token of kagap-tafog = vxb7-1L6kA2y